Output d9f9193da233886039f35d47126f14fb0f1052e8c6b248b4c0e9ca12e5bcaf99:8

value
3578000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70265cd9320b41f7e1ff7108c6e6f80be6f49b87 OP_EQUAL
address
3Bv1ZWq9yFhqR4AkSVZuWDdDFAewPSuQV4
transaction
d9f9193da233886039f35d47126f14fb0f1052e8c6b248b4c0e9ca12e5bcaf99
spent
true